table.addEventListener('selectstart', this.preventSelection); table.addEventListener('mousedown', this.preventSelection); table.addEventListener('mousemove', this.preventSelection); } 总结与建议 在Vue表格中禁用左边选中,可以通过CSS样式和JavaScript事件处理来实现。1、使用CSS样式禁用选择,2、使用JavaScript事件处...
tableSelectionChange这个方法是控制按钮禁用 selectAll和selectCheck是把选中的列userId存到selectIndex中,传到后台
1. 确定禁用勾选的条件 首先,你需要明确哪些数据行应该被禁用勾选。这通常基于数据的某个属性或多个属性的组合。 2. 在Vue组件中找到控制表格勾选状态的方法或属性 在Element UI的el-table组件中,可以通过el-table-column的type="selection"属性来添加选择框,并通过selectable属性来控制每一行的选择状态。 3. 根...
五、el-table表格selection设置复选框禁止选中某些行 当表格设置 selection 开启复选框可选时,您可能需要禁用一些 业务条件成立 的行数据。例如,禁用表格中所有 地址 为 秦皇岛市海港区居民 的行数据,复选框无法选中。实现方法: <el-table-column type="selection" :selectable="selectable"></el-table-column> /...
1、在type="selection"的el-table-column添加 :selectable="canSelect" <el-table-columntype="selection":reserve-selection="false":selectable="canSelect"/> 2、在vue的methods定义canSelect函数,函数返回值为true表示可选择,返回false表示不可选择(禁止选中) ...
1、默认禁用效果 禁用用selectable控制 <el-table-column type="selection"width="55":reserve-selection="true":selectable="selectEnable"/> table的list数据需要有个字段标识是否禁用 例如canChoose selectEnable(row,rowIndex){// 复选框可选情况if(!row.canChoose){// 禁用returnfalse;}else{returntrue;}},...
一、在复选框 加一个事件 :selectable='selectInit' <el-table-column align="center" type="selection" :selectable='selectInit' width="55"/> 二、在事件中判断 selectInit(row,index){if(row.status==2){returnfalse//不可勾选}else{returntrue//可勾选}} ...
在使用ant design vue 的表格时,有时候不需要表格第一列的联动勾选框,那么在表格组件中不要设置 v-bind: rowSelection属性既可。如果需要设置 联动勾选事件、回调、勾选框类型、第一列勾选框的表头【全选/反选】的隐藏等详见官方文档的rowSelection属性配置:表格 Table - Ant Design Vue (antdv.com) ...
1.在el-table组件中,可以使用selection-class和selection-header-class属性来设置选择框的样式。 2.结合CSS样式表,可以对选择框的默认样式进行修改和定制。可以通过调整选择框的大小、颜色、边框等样式属性来美化它的外观。 3.在CSS样式表中,可以定义选中和未选中状态下的样式,以及悬停和禁用状态下的样式。这些样式可...